Origin and history

The church Saints-Pierre-et-Paul de Buffon is a religious monument located in the commune of Buffon, in the Burgundy-Franche-Comté region. Although its existence is attested, the available sources do not specify its construction period or the milestones in its history. His name, dedicated to Saints Peter and Paul, suggests an ancient foundation, but no specific date or event is mentioned in the internal data consulted.

In the Burgundy context, parish churches like Buffon played a central role in community life, both spiritually and socially. They served as a gathering place for services, religious holidays and collective decisions. In Burgundy-Franche-Comté, a region marked by a strong Christian tradition since the Middle Ages, these buildings often reflect the local architectural and cultural evolution, although the details specific to Buffon are not documented here.
